Understanding the Source: What Is Brown Sediment?

Brown sediment in your pool doesn’t always mean the same thing. Depending on your pool type—chlorine, saltwater, above-ground, or in-ground—and your local water supply, the composition of the sediment will vary.

Common Causes of Brown Sediment

1. Organic Debris

Leaf litter, twigs, or small insects that have broken down over time can leave behind brownish particulate matter. This is especially common in outdoor pools near trees or heavy vegetation.

2. Sand or Dirt

If you have a sand filter, brown sediment might be an indication that your filter is malfunctioning or due for backwashing. Sand can escape into the pool through cracked laterals or improper rebedding.

3. Metal Oxidation (Rust)

If your water source is high in iron or copper, oxidation caused by chlorine can lead to brown or greenish deposits. These particles settle on the pool floor and walls, appearing as dust or silt.

4. Algae Buildup

While algae is typically green, brown algae can also exist—especially in improperly maintained pools. It tends to cling to pool surfaces and dislodges during brushing or circulation.

5. Dead Insects or Bugs

Insects like water boatmen or backswimmers may die in the pool and decompose, leaving behind small brown particles.

Diagnosis: Identifying the Type of Sediment

Before jumping into remediation, it’s essential to identify the exact type of sediment you’re dealing with. This will help you choose the best treatment method and avoid unnecessary chemical use.

Simple Tests to Diagnose the Cause

  • Vinyl Pool Test – Rub the Sediment: On a vinyl pool, use your fingers or a white towel to rub the sediment. If it wipes away like dirt or stain, continue cleaning. A permanent stain suggests oxidation from metals.
  • Paper Towel Test: Run your filter with the pump running, then put a handful of sediment on a white paper towel. If it wipes away with minimal stain, it’s likely dirt or organic material. If the stain persists, especially on concrete surfaces, it’s likely caused by metals.
  • Ascorbic Acid (Vitamin C) Test: Drop crushed vitamin C tablets or powdered ascorbic acid over a metal-stained area. If the stain dissipates within a few minutes, it’s confirmed as metal-induced staining.

Step-by-Step Guide: How to Get Rid of Brown Sediment in Your Pool

Removing brown sediment effectively depends on identifying the source. Below is a comprehensive step-by-step cleaning process that addresses a variety of situations.

Step 1: Test Your Pool Water

Use a reliable test kit (digital or strip-based) to check:

  • pH Level
  • Chlorine/bromine levels
  • Total Alkalinity
  • Cyanuric Acid (CYA) levels
  • Calcium Hardness
  • Metal content (iron, copper, manganese)

This will provide baseline data and help you understand if water balance issues are exacerbating your sediment problem.

Step 2: Shock Your Pool

If your water testing reveals algae or high organic load, shocking the pool can help oxidize contaminants and eliminate any living organisms. Use a non-chlorine shock (if your pool is a saltwater system) or calcium hypochlorite for chlorine pools.

Tip: Shock at dusk or nighttime when sunlight won’t degrade the chemicals.

Step 3: Brush and Vacuum

Thorough brushing of the pool walls, floor, and ladders ensures that any loosened sediment and clinging algae or biofilm get captured by the filtration system or vacuum:

Pool Type Vacuum Type Vacuum Setting
Cartridge Filter Pool Basic Manual Vacuum “Waste” position advised
Sand Filter Pool Manual/Electronic Pool Vacuum “Backwash” after vacuuming
DE Filter Pool Automatic Pool Cleaner Backwashing advised but not after every vacuum
Note: If the filter is overwhelmed with debris, vacuuming to the “Waste” line is ideal, but remember that you’ll lose pool water in doing so.

Step 4: Backwash the Filter

After vacuuming, backwash your sand or DE filter to remove the collected sediment. If you have a cartridge system, physically remove the cartridges and soak them in a pool filter cleaner before rinsing.

Step 5: Apply a Metal Sequestrant (If Applicable)

If testing or visual inspection indicates metal-related issues, use a metals control product containing EDTA, phosphonic acid, or similar chelating agents. These work by binding metal ions and keeping them in suspension, preventing stain formation.

For persistent stains, manually distribute the sequestrant by brushing the affected areas directly, then run the filter for at least 8–12 hours.

Step 6: Optimize Filtration

Ensure your filter is clean, functioning correctly, and run for at least 10–12 hours daily. If the problem persists, consider replacing older sand media (every 5–7 years) or DE grids, as they may have reached their efficiency limit.

Preventive Measures: Staying Clear Long-Term

After removal, maintaining water quality and system health is key to preventing recurrence.

1. Maintain Balanced Water Chemistry

Keeping your pool water chemically balanced prevents corrosion of pool equipment, inhibits algae, and reduces staining potential. Aim for:

  • pH: 7.4–7.6
  • Alkalinity: 80–120 ppm
  • Chlorine: 1–3 ppm (free chlorine)
  • Calcium Hardness: 200–400 ppm
  • Cyanuric Acid (CYA): 30–50 ppm for chlorine pools

2. Use a Metal Sequestrant Weekly

For pools using well water or in areas with mineral-rich municipal water, preventive addition of a sequestrant is vital. Add one weekly for ongoing protection.

3. Cover the Pool

Covering the pool with a thermal or mesh safety cover can drastically reduce debris accumulation. This helps prevent both organic and metal particulates from entering the water at the source.

4. Clean Drains and Gutters

If you notice a sudden appearance of brown sediment after heavy rain, check run-off areas. Nearby gutters or surface drains may be channeling unfiltered water into the pool carrying dirt, rust, or other materials.

5. Regular Filter Maintenance

Perform routine cleanings on your filter system. Sand filter owners should look for cracked laterals or “bumping” the filter (short bursts of vacuuming followed by immediate backwash). Cartridge owners should rinse filters at least every couple of weeks and deep-clean with diluted muriatic acid or a commercial cleaner monthly.

Advanced Tip: Pool Clarifiers and Flocculants

If the sediment remains elusive, consider adding a clarifier or flocculant:

1. Pool Clarifiers

They work by binding small suspended particles together into larger clumps, making it easier for your filter to catch them. Ideal for fine dust, pollen, or organic particulates.

2. Pool Floc (Flocculants)

Designed for pools with heavy particulate load, flocculants cause particles to sink to the bottom in just a few hours. After application, vacuum the entire pool to waste.

What Causes Brown Sediment in a Pool?

Brown sediment in a pool is typically caused by the presence of metals, especially iron, in the water. These metals can originate from various sources such as the pool water supply, corroded pool equipment, or even from surrounding soil and debris washing into the pool. When these metal ions are exposed to chlorine or other oxidizing agents commonly used in pool maintenance, they oxidize and form insoluble particles that settle at the bottom of the pool or remain suspended in the water, giving the appearance of brown sediment.

Another common cause is organic debris, such as dirt, leaves, or algae buildup. In some cases, brown sediment might be the result of tannins from leaves or plants dissolving in the water. It’s important to identify the exact source of the sediment to treat it effectively. Testing the pool water for metals and observing the pool’s environment can help determine whether the issue is chemical or environmental in nature.

How Can I Test for the Presence of Metals in My Pool Water?

To test for the presence of metals in your pool water, you can use a comprehensive pool water test kit that includes metal testing capabilities, particularly for iron, copper, and manganese. These kits often come with reagents that react with metal ions to produce a visible color change, which you can match to a color chart to determine the concentration. Alternatively, you can bring a water sample to a professional pool supply store where they can perform more accurate tests using digital equipment.

It’s important to test the water when the pool is filled and balanced, but before adding any chemicals that might interfere with the test results. Once you identify the type and concentration of metals in your pool, you can determine the appropriate treatment method. Early detection through testing helps prevent further staining and cloudy water.

How Do I Remove Brown Sediment Caused by Metals?

If the brown sediment in your pool is caused by metals, you should begin by using a metal sequestrant or chelating agent. These chemicals bind with the metal ions in the water, keeping them in solution and preventing them from oxidizing and forming sediment. Follow the manufacturer’s instructions carefully when adding these products to your pool. It’s often recommended to add them when the pool water is balanced and the filtration system is running properly.

After adding the sequestering agent, run the filter continuously for at least 24 hours to circulate the chemicals and remove any remaining particles. If staining has already occurred, you may need to use a metal stain remover that is designed to clean the surface of the pool. Regular use of metal treatment products can help prevent future occurrences, especially if your water source naturally contains high levels of metals.

Can Algae Cause Brown Sediment in My Pool?

Yes, certain types of algae—particularly black or mustard algae—can appear as dark brown or black sediment in the bottom of your pool. These algae species can be difficult to remove because they are resistant to normal chlorine levels and often cling to pool surfaces or settle in shaded areas. If the sediment moves slightly when disturbed or has a fine, powdery texture, it might be algae rather than metal deposits.

To confirm if you’re dealing with algae, you can perform a chlorine tablet or algaecide test by placing a tablet directly on the sediment. If the spot begins to lighten or show signs of removal within a few hours, algae is likely the cause. Treating algae requires brushing the affected areas, super chlorinating the pool, and using an algaecide specifically formulated to target mustard or black algae. Regular maintenance and proper water chemistry can help prevent future algae buildup.

Should I Use a Clarifier or a Flocculant to Help Remove Sediment?

Clarifiers and flocculants are both useful tools in removing brown sediment, but they work in slightly different ways. Clarifiers cause small particles to coagulate into larger ones that can be more easily caught by your pool filter. This method is best for mild to moderate cloudiness and should be used in conjunction with regular filter operation for best results.

Flocculants, on the other hand, cause particles to settle at the bottom of the pool rather than being filtered out. This requires vacuuming after treatment and is typically used for severe cloudiness or when the pool water is heavily contaminated. The choice between a clarifier and a flocculant depends on the severity of the sediment problem and the condition of your filtration system. Always follow product instructions carefully and ensure pool water chemistry is properly balanced before using these chemicals.
